Our reporter/ Do not use me as an example in the anti-corruption fight, senate president Godswill Akpabio told the newly-confirmed chairman of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Mr Ola Olukoyede on Wednesday.
Akpabio made the comment, which threw the entire senate chamber into laughter during the confirmation hearing of Olukoyede by members of the upper legislative chamber.
Olukoyede, had making a presentation on investigating a corruption case, started using Akpabio to illustrate a his case but suddenly stopped after noticing the mood inthechamber.
“If we are investigating the Senate President for example…” Olukoyede said, but failed to complete his statement due to the mood of the lawmakers.
“I’m very glad that the nominee wants to use the Senate President as an example. But Mr nominee, leave the Senate President for now; look at this direction (pointing at the seats of opposition lawmakers),” Akpabio responded.
Subsequently, Olukoyede made his presentation without calling names. He said, “If you are fighting corruption, you become the enemy of everybody.”
Akpabio, it may recalled, is having a case of misappropriation of about N108.1 billion before the EFCC.
He was reportedly detained by the anti-graft agency in April 2021 over alleged attempts to bribe Abdulrasheed Bawa, the former chairman of EFCC with a sum of $350,000.
